Disability Shower Installation in Sarasota, FL
Disability shower installation services focus on creating accessible and safe bathing environments for individ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These projects typically involve designing and installing showers that feature wider entryways, low or no-threshold entrances,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. Property owners often seek these installations to improve independence and safety in their bathrooms, whether upgrading existing showers or creating entirely new accessible bathing areas tailored to specific needs.
Before requesting disability shower install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of the bathroom space, as well as any specific accessibility features desired. It’s helpful to understand the types of fixtures, grab bars, and seating options available, along with any local building codes or regulations that may influence the design. Clear communication about mobility requirements and preferred features ensures the project aligns with safety standards and personal preferences, resulting in a functional and comfortable bathing space.

Disability Shower Installation Questions
What types of disability shower installations are available? Options include walk-in showers, low-threshold designs, and shower benches to enhance safety and accessibility.
Are modifications needed for existing bathrooms? Yes, existing shower spaces may require adjustments to accommodate accessibility features and ensure proper installation.
What features can improve safety in a disability shower? Features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able shower heads help improve safety and ease of use.
